Transaction 31e4688585e3d6c43d2f22202c5b74897fff83c02f0e8bcd0d1325ff6cc21216

1 Input
2 Outputs
  • 31e4688585e3d6c43d2f22202c5b74897fff83c02f0e8bcd0d1325ff6cc21216:0
  • value  252578
    address  15fJHpdjbu8xens2uqwLVL4KYV29wLCqxk
  • 31e4688585e3d6c43d2f22202c5b74897fff83c02f0e8bcd0d1325ff6cc21216:1
  • value  10726063
    address  3KU6nuFbd7gUr4mm6M1P8CQobakhjPRnGj